This resource will be removed from the chromiumos/docs repository at the end of Q1 2024.To enter keyboard shortcuts sequentially, under "Keyboard and text input," turn on Sticky keys. To use sticky keys, press Search, Launcher , Shift, Alt, or Ctrl, whichever key starts the keyboard shortcut. To keep a key pressed until you finish the keyboard shortcut, press the key twice. To unpress a key, press it a third time.The good news is, you don’t need to turn on developer mode to try it out. To move between fields: Say "Press Tab" or "Tab <n> Times".To enable the Linux (Beta) feature and access the command prompt, follow these steps: Click on the clock in the bottom right corner of your screen to open the system tray. Click on the gear icon to open the settings menu. Scroll down to the “Linux (Beta)” section. Click on the “Turn On” button to enable Linux (Beta).Chrome shell, or Chrosh, is a shell prompt for ChromeOS that allows users to run commands, debug machines, or run tests using Command Line Interface. You can run Crosh with or without being in Developer Mode. To open Crosh, press ctrl + alt + T and type shell. When in the Crosh environment, the user can run various commands.

Select More tools and choose either Add to desktop, Create shortcut , or Create application shortcuts (the option you see depends on your operating system).Commands are key combinations that invoke an extension feature. Register commands in the manifest under the "commands" key. For example: This key combination triggers the commands.onCommand event in the service worker. chrome.tabs.create({ url: "https://developer.chrome.com" }); To see responding to commands in action, …So it's 1) open a tab, 2) paste, and 3) press enter—all in one keystroke. Once you locate it, enable its flag and relaunch Chrome. Now, hold the Ctrl key and press the spacebar. A ...You can use your Chromebook's touchpad to right-click, switch between tabs and more. Here's how it works: Move the pointer. Move your finger across the touchpad. Click. Press or tap the lower half of the touchpad. Right-click. Press or tap the touchpad with two fingers. You can also press Alt, then click with one finger.By. Scott Orgera. Updated on July 2, 2022. What to Know. Enter Chrome commands into Chrome's address bar.
